Eddie Cantor - Oh! Boy, What A Girl 1925
Columbia 457-D - Recorded In 1925 - Reached US Billboard #9 - Jan 1926 (1 week)
Eddie Cantor On Vocals - Oh Boy! What A Girl Written By Frank A Wright (m) Frank Bessinger (m) Bud Green (l) (1925) From Ziegfeld Musical "Kid Boots".
